The Road Transport Industry Training Board has agreed to make grants to all competitors in the British Coach Rally (April 20-211 who are paying a levy to the Board. This means that for each vehicle entered, the participant will be able to claim up to four days' vehicle allowance and four days' operative training allowance.

As the allowance is £4 per day in each case for a p.s.v., the maximum amount allowable in cash will be £32 for each entry.
